What is a Countertenor? with Iestyn Davies | Notations
In this interview hosted by Nicholas Burns, Iestyn Davies discusses a range of topics from what a countertenor is to why we are drawn to melancholic music and details about his upcoming concert with Fretwork Viol Consort on November 26 at Christ Church Cathedral.
